Helen Elizabeth Hanson passed away at Corona, CA home, Wednesday, October 28, 2009 at the age of 88 years. She was born in Portsmith, New Hampshire, January 5, 1921 to Michael and Mary (Brooks) Donnelly.

Most of her younger years were spent in Maine and Massachusetts. She met Darwin Hanson from North Dakota, she married him and they made their home in North Dakota for five years. Two sons were born while there. The youngest, “Bobby”, was born on her 30th birthday.

The family moved to California in 1953, but a few years later they moved to Taiwan because Darwin was an importer/exporter. After three years they returned to Corona, CA where Darwin’s company headquarters was located. With no work experience, Helen enrolled in the Riverside National Business Institute and graduated in 1979.

She was hired by the Corona Public Library in February 1980. She became a Library Aide in February 1980, a Library Clerk in July 1982 and a Library Technical Assistant in August 1998. Helen considered herself very blessed with most of her years, because of the Lord, her friends and the Golden Rule.
